Crash Overview
On January 12, 2026, a 17-year-old was found unconscious and bleeding in Richmond, VA, as a result of a hit-and-run collision. The exact circumstances leading to the incident have not been detailed by officials. There is no information available about the vehicles involved or the specific location within Richmond where the incident occurred.
Emergency responders were notified and arrived at the scene to provide assistance to the injured teenager. However, the specific agencies involved in the response have not been identified in the reports. The current status of the investigation into the hit-and-run is ongoing, and authorities have not released any details about potential suspects or vehicle descriptions.
